Output 23a26ccb61bd56a8aefff3994528c8cbe0d4e6b60be007234dca00b1b4ca876a:0

value
26062376
script pubkey
OP_0 OP_PUSHBYTES_20 d68754ce2440f1829dba743327340d5a67ce94d5
address
bc1q66r4fn3ygrcc98d6wsejwdqdtfnua9x4qx270p
transaction
23a26ccb61bd56a8aefff3994528c8cbe0d4e6b60be007234dca00b1b4ca876a
spent
true